Title :
Equalization with few adaptive frequency gains for rapidly evolutive selective fading
Author :
Macchi, Odile ; Eweda, Eweda
Author_Institution :
CNRS-ESE, Gif-sur-Yvette, France
fDate :
2/1/1986 12:00:00 AM
Abstract :
In this correspondence, we present a new equalizer with a reduced number of adaptive taps for rapid selective fading in data transmission channels. The equalization is performed in the frequency domain with a bank of frequency sampling filters. Only the gains of the filters whose passbands lie in the fading area are updated. The fading area is adaptively identified by an auxiliary coarse equalizer.
